About Tarique Sani
Dr. Tarique Sani is a pediatrician and forensic expert by education. He is a PHP programmer of 'wrote the book' caliber and has to his credit several very popular open source as well as commercial PHP projects.
He leads a team of dynamic programmers at SANIsoft who have in-depth understanding of Web development tools and usability practices with strong developmental skills in PHP, MySQL/PostgreSQL, HTML, DHTML, Javascript, and Linux/Apache
